About the Role

Join our team and play a pivotal role in delivering an excellent level of administrative support to our General Insurance Operations and Risk teams.

You’ll be involved in a range of tasks including evaluating, coordinating and monitoring correspondence to ensure this is dealt with efficiently, accurately and effectively. Distributing and storing various documents, reports and presentations whilst ensuring confidentiality.

You’ll take the lead in planning, organising and coordinating department meetings, events and travel arrangements as required. You’ll be responsible for creating presentations, packs, agendas, minutes and action logs to ensure the team are fully prepared. In this capacity, you will also monitor expenses and budgets, raise purchase orders, ensuring adherence with our policies and procedures.

The Health & Safety of our team is paramount, and you will oversee the health and safety practises within our business area, ensuring we comply with statutory and corporate standards, whilst promoting a safe working environment. In addition to this, you will be involved in facilitating the Information Security activities for the team, ensuring all necessary information is communicated and we adhere to GDPR and information security policies, conducting spot checks to ensure compliance.

To allow our Leadership team to focus on growing and protecting our business you will be involved in all areas of administration including recruitment, HR Administration, Learning & Development, diary management, minute taking, maintaining and updating the department SharePoint sites and much more.
